Credo: Opportunity Knocks
Summary
-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d is now in a Buy zone below $200, with robust AI infrastructure demand and attractive growth-to-valuation dynamics.
- CRDO delivered record Q1 revenue of $479M, up 114.7% YoY, with a strong 68% adjusted gross margin and 49.3% non-GAAP net margin.
- Management guides Q2 revenue to $525M–$535M and a gross margin of 67%–69%, supporting a bullish medium-term growth trajectory.
- Key CRDO risks include customer concentration, competitive pressure, and execution on advanced optical products and the DustPhotonics merger.
- Some may question the margin's peaking, but the CRDO valuation reset suggests this is priced in.
